Output 9c4177fb4a696e4898d9600d28f371d59004434c4a6c5b4ebc58b339d7aadc2c:0

value
525762406
script pubkey
OP_0 OP_PUSHBYTES_20 262275921eacb31446b39e200fc704111756e56d
address
bc1qyc38tys74je3g34nncsql3cyzyt4detds0mdpn
transaction
9c4177fb4a696e4898d9600d28f371d59004434c4a6c5b4ebc58b339d7aadc2c
confirmations
319279
spent
true